Cloud point-resistant adhesives and laminates

1. An optically clear laminate comprising:
- a first substrate having at least one major surface;
a second substrate having at least one major surface; and
a cloud point-resistant, optically clear adhesive composition situated between and in contact with at least one major surface of the first substrate and at least one major surface of the second substrate, wherein the adhesive composition is derived from a precursor composition comprising;
from about 60 to about 95 parts by weight of an alkyl acrylate having 1 to 14 carbon atoms in the alkyl group;
from about 5 to about 50 parts by weight of a hydroxyl-containing monomer that has an OH equivalent weight of less than 400;
wherein at an adhesive composition thickness of about 175 μ
m, the laminate has a haze value of less than about 5% and an average transmission between 450 nanometers and 650 nanometers of greater than about 85% and the adhesive composition does not separate into an adhesive phase and a water phase after the laminate is placed in an environment of at least 70°
C. and 90% relative humidity for 72 hours, cooled to room temperature, and measured.

Abstract
Optically clear adhesives and laminates that include the adhesives are provided. The adhesives and laminates remain haze-free and are cloud point-resistant when placed in environments of high humidity and elevated temperature. The adhesives and laminates are useful in optical electronic display applications.
